Hi ,Our Hive control has packed up today ( The NO RF message ) After speaking to the helpline they said it sounds like the receiver by the boiler has packed in , no lights on it at all.
Worst of all though is they say they cant get an engineer to us till Thursday , i explained that we have no heating or hot water, my partner is disabled and is suffering with a chest infection but he said it doesnt matter, thursday is the best they can do.

We simply cant manage till then so i need to by pass the hive control to get the boiler working , can anyone advise which wires to connect to where to bypass the hive control ?
The back plate is currently wired as :

1. Neutral from feed and to boiler
2. Live feed and brown to boiler
3. Black to boiler
4. empty
5. grey to boiler
6. empty

Any help greatly appreciated.

I'm assuming black is in terminal 1 not 3 the hive backplate is labelled
N L 1 2 3 4

N-neutral
L-live
1-common(live from boiler)
2-not used
3-SL to boiler
4-not used

Put the grey in with the black in T1 and the boiler will fire 24/7
